Mine came with a physical remote that lets you do some features. Main problem is it is an IR rather than RF and the IR receiver is located on the USB dongle so it's easy for other things to get in the way of the remote's beam of light. They did include a little 6" USB able so you can move the USB stick from behind the computer, but I still found it problematic to get the remote to work unless everything lined up 'just so'.
